The Role Of Landlords’ Solicitors In Property Management
landlords solicitors play a vital role in ensuring that property owners are adequately protected and informed throughout the process of renting out their properties. From drafting leases to handling disputes, these legal professionals provide valuable guidance and support to landlords in managing their real estate investments.
One of the primary functions of landlords’ solicitors is to draft lease agreements that accurately reflect the terms and conditions of the rental agreement. This includes outlining the rights and responsibilities of both parties, as well as specifying the duration of the lease and the amount of rent to be paid. By having a solicitor review and draft lease agreements, landlords can ensure that their interests are protected and that they are in compliance with relevant laws and regulations.
In addition to drafting leases, landlords’ solicitors also play a crucial role in handling evictions and disputes between landlords and tenants. If a tenant fails to pay rent or violates the terms of the lease agreement, landlords may need to take legal action to regain possession of the property. In these situations, solicitors can provide guidance on the appropriate legal steps to take and represent landlords in court proceedings if necessary.
Furthermore, landlords’ solicitors are well-versed in landlord-tenant laws and regulations, ensuring that landlords are compliant with all legal requirements. From security deposit laws to fair housing regulations, solicitors can advise landlords on their obligations and help them avoid costly legal disputes. By working with solicitors who specialize in landlord-tenant law, property owners can rest assured that their investments are protected and that they are operating within the bounds of the law.
Additionally, landlords’ solicitors can provide valuable advice on property management issues such as maintenance and repairs. If a tenant raises a complaint about the condition of the property, solicitors can advise landlords on their obligations and help them address the issue in a timely and effective manner. By having legal counsel on hand to provide guidance on property management issues, landlords can maintain positive relationships with their tenants and avoid potential legal problems down the line.
